Highlights
  • Palace of Parliament - In Bucharest City Tour at the Palace of Parliament or People’s House
  • you will learn how dangerous and damaging a totalitarian regime like communism can be for a nation. You will feel small seeing what pointless opulence and megalomania
  • the sleep of reason can create.
    Imagine you have the chance to see the second largest administrative building on the planet, after the Pentagon, and that it will be an experience you will be able to share with your grandchildren.
  • Muzeul National al Satului “Dimitrie Gusti” - In Bucharest City Tour you will visit The National Village Museum
  • in one place, you will see an embodiment of Romanian traditions and you will learn what it meant for Romanian villagers to have built an ecological and sustainable environment in their backyard. You will also get a glimpse of their simple and modest lifestyle, in social and spiritual harmony with their surroundings.
  • Calea Victoriei - Victory Avenue - a Boulevard with communism buildings but also a area where we can admire french architecture!
  • Piaka Revolukiei - One of the most important place when we talk about Romanian Revolution, December 1989!
  • Ceausescu Mansion - The
  • Ceauœescu Mansion was for a quarter of a century (1965-1989) the private residence of Nicolae and Elena Ceauœescu and of their children, Nicu, Zoia, and Valentin.
